This register contains the lower
16 bits of the address of system
memory for the current DMA cy-
cle. The Bus Interface Unit con-
trols the Address Register by
issuing increment commands to
increment the memory address
for sequential operations. The
DMABAL register is undefined
until the first Am79C978 control-
ler DMA operation.
These bits are read/write acces-
sible only when either the STOP
or the SPND bit is set. These bits
are unaffected by H_RESET,
S_RESET, or STOP.
